Security Risks and Malware Concerns

Beyond legal issues, m4ufree.tv and other unofficial streaming sites pose significant cybersecurity threats. These platforms often serve as breeding grounds for malware, adware, and phishing attempts. When you navigate these sites, you might encounter:

  • Malicious Pop-ups and Redirects: Many free streaming sites rely on aggressive advertising models, often redirecting users to dubious websites or displaying intrusive pop-ups that can contain malware.
  • Bundled Software: Downloads offered on these sites, even if seemingly related to a video player or codec, can often be bundled with unwanted software, spyware, or ransomware that can compromise your device and personal data.
  • Phishing Scams: Some sites might attempt to trick users into providing personal information, such as login credentials or credit card details, under false pretenses.
  • Lack of Encryption: Unlike legitimate services that employ robust encryption to protect user data, unofficial sites often lack adequate security measures, making users vulnerable to data breaches and privacy invasions.

The promise of watching free movies and TV shows online in HD comes with the very real risk of compromising your device's security, leading to data theft, system damage, or even identity fraud. This is a critical YMYL (Your Money Your Life) concern, as compromised personal data can directly impact your financial well-being and privacy.

Understanding the legal framework surrounding online streaming is crucial for making informed choices about where and how to consume content. In essence, almost all movies, TV shows, music, and other forms of media are protected by copyright. This means that creators and production companies hold exclusive rights to reproduce, distribute, perform, and display their work. For a platform to legally offer these works for streaming, it must acquire licenses from the copyright holders.

Legitimate streaming services like Netflix, Hulu, HBO Max, Amazon Prime Video, and Disney+ spend billions of dollars annually to acquire these licenses. This is why they can offer a vast, high-quality, and reliable library of content. When you subscribe to these services, your payment directly contributes to compensating the creators and maintaining the legal ecosystem of content creation and distribution.

In contrast, sites like m4ufree.tv operate without these licenses. They essentially bypass the legal distribution channels, which is why they can offer content for "free." However, this practice undermines the entire creative industry, depriving artists, writers, directors, and countless others involved in production of their rightful earnings. From a legal standpoint, engaging with such platforms, even as a passive viewer, can be seen as facilitating or benefiting from copyright infringement.

The global legal landscape is increasingly cracking down on illegal streaming. Governments and industry bodies are actively working to identify and shut down pirate sites. While direct prosecution of individual users is less common, the risk exists, and the moral implications of supporting illicit operations are significant. Choosing legal streaming options is not just about avoiding potential legal troubles; it's about supporting the artists and industries that bring us the entertainment we love.

Legitimate Free Streaming Platforms: A Safer Bet

If a subscription budget is a primary concern, there are also legitimate, advertising-supported free streaming services that offer a wide range of entertainment options. While their libraries might not be as extensive or as current as premium services, they are completely legal, safe, and provide a much better experience than unofficial sites like m4ufree.tv. These platforms often monetize through commercials, similar to traditional broadcast television.

  • JustWatch: While not a streaming service itself, JustWatch is an invaluable tool for discovering your next favorite movie or TV show. It helps you compare where to stream, buy, or rent movies and shows online legally. "Justwatch gives you access to a huge array of options," allowing you to find the ideal platform for your preferences, budget, and device compatibility. It's an excellent starting point for exploring legal options.
  • Pluto TV: Offers hundreds of live channels and thousands of on-demand movies and TV shows, all for free. It's owned by Paramount and features content from major studios and networks.
  • Tubi TV: Fox-owned, Tubi boasts a large library of movies and TV series across various genres, including cult classics, anime, and independent films. It's completely free with ads.
  • The Roku Channel: Available on Roku devices and other platforms, this channel offers a mix of live channels and on-demand movies and TV shows, many of which are free with ads.
  • Crackle: Owned by Chicken Soup for the Soul Entertainment, Crackle offers a curated selection of Hollywood movies and TV series, along with original content, all free with ads.
  • Peacock (Free Tier): NBCUniversal's streaming service offers a free tier with access to a selection of movies, TV shows, and news, with ads.
  • YouTube: Beyond user-generated content, YouTube offers a vast selection of free movies and TV shows, often ad-supported. Many studios and distributors upload full-length features and series legally.

How to Choose the Right Streaming Platform for You

With so many options available, finding the ideal streaming platform can seem daunting. The key is to consider your personal preferences, budget, and device compatibility. Here’s a guide to help you navigate the choices and move beyond the need for sites like m4ufree.tv:

  1. Assess Your Content Needs:
    • Specific Shows/Movies: Are you looking for particular series (e.g., "The Crown" on Netflix, "The Mandalorian" on Disney+)? Check which platform hosts them.
    • Genre Preference: Do you prefer dramas, comedies, documentaries, anime, or family content? Different services excel in different genres.
    • Original Content: Are you interested in exclusive shows and movies produced by the streaming service itself?
  2. Consider Your Budget:
    • Premium Subscriptions: If you're willing to pay, evaluate which premium service offers the best value for your desired content. Many offer free trials, allowing you to test them out.
    • Ad-Supported Free Services: If budget is a major constraint, explore legitimate free platforms like Tubi, Pluto TV, or Crackle. Be prepared for commercials.
    • Bundles: Some providers offer bundles (e.g., Disney+, Hulu, ESPN+) that can be more cost-effective than subscribing to each individually.
  3. Device Compatibility:
    • Ensure the platform is compatible with your preferred devices (smart TV, smartphone, tablet, gaming console, computer). Most major services are widely available, but it's always good to check.
    • Consider internet speed requirements for HD or 4K streaming.
  4. User Experience & Features:
    • User Interface: Is the platform easy to navigate? Are recommendations relevant?
    • Offline Viewing: Do you need to download content for offline viewing while traveling?
    • Profiles & Parental Controls: Essential for families.
    • Ad Frequency (for free services): How intrusive are the ads on free platforms?
  5. Trial Periods:
    • Many premium services offer free trial periods (e.g., 7 days or 30 days). Utilize these to test the service before committing to a subscription.

By systematically evaluating these factors, you can move away from unreliable and risky sites like m4ufree.tv and discover a legal, safe, and enjoyable streaming experience that truly fits your lifestyle.
